As one of the most recognisable brands in Scotland and the world Macallan required a visitor centre that is equal to its reputation.
Lighting consultants Spears & Major were appointed to design lighting for a unique exhibition of the brand that provides the visitor with an incredible experience & exhibits the long history of Macallan. To help in this undertaking Audio Light Systems were contracted to bring this vision to reality in association with the museum and exhibition contractor Beck Interiors.
The experience has separate areas including the following:
- The Brand Wall, a display of whisky like no other with over 800 bottles mounted on Martin DOT9 LEDs which provides an extensive colour wash throughout the many shelfs.
- The Peerless Gallery, Mike Stoane & Kemps Architectural lighting provide a unique & interesting installation which is both modern and timeless.
- Whiskey Story, an AV and lighting immersive experience with ACDC & Osram lighting.
- Photographers Gallery, where iGuzzini lighting really does give the quality of lighting required.
- The Jewel Box, Lumino lighting providing the precise & intense lighting need to examine the whisky at close quarter.
